Scope
IEC 61400-25 focuses on the general requirements for communication between various components (such as wind turbines) and participants (such as SCADA systems) in wind farms. The internal communication of each part of the wind farm itself is not within the scope of application.
IEC 61400-25 is designed for communication environments supported by the client-server model, and defines the following three aspects, each of which is modeled to ensure the scalability of the implementation:
a) Wind farm information model;
b) Information exchange model;
c) Mapping of the information model and information exchange model to standard communication protocols.
The wind farm information model and information exchange model constitute an interface between the client and the server. As an interpretation framework for accessing wind farm data, the wind farm information model provides unified, component-based wind farm data to the client through the server. The information exchange model reflects all the effective functions of the server. IEC 61400-25 enables common access between different clients and servers from different manufacturers and suppliers.
As shown in Figure 1, the server defined by IEC 61400-25 includes the following aspects.
—— Information provided by wind farm components, such as "wind turbine rotor speed" or "total power generation within a certain period of time", which is modeled and can be effectively accessed. The modeled information is defined in the GB/T 30966.2 information model.
—— The exchange service of modeled information values, defined in the information exchange model.
—— Mapping to communication protocols, providing a protocol to obtain exchange values from modeled information (GB/T 30966.4).
